Popular places to visit

Hunter Valley Gardens
Spend a relaxing morning or afternoon walking and playing, or have a leisurely lunch, in these family-friendly gardens.

Barrington Tops National Park
Outdoor enthusiasts will love hiking, fishing or camping at this enormous subtropical national park.

Audrey Wilkinson Winery
Over 150 years of heritage, and the story of a boy named Audrey, makes this winery a fascinating historical attraction.

PepperTree Wines
Enjoy a sensory and educational experience at one of the most respected winemakers in the Hunter Valley.

Brokenwood Wines
Taste wine straight from wooden barrels at this former hobby winery, which is now one of Australia’s most notable wine producers.
